Common Pre-Granule Herbal Intake Forms
Before the widespread availability of TCM granules, people relied on several methods to consume herbal remedies. These methods, while effective, often required more preparation and had certain drawbacks.
- Decoctions (Tang): This was the most common method. Raw herbs were boiled in water for a specific period to create a liquid medicine. It’s the classic “boil your herbs” approach, like making a potent herbal tea.
- Pills and Boluses (Wan): Herbs were ground into a fine powder and mixed with a binding agent (like honey or rice flour) to form pills or larger boluses. These were meant to be swallowed whole.
- Powders (San): Herbs were dried and ground into a fine powder. These could be mixed with water or taken directly, though they could be gritty and difficult to swallow.
- Tinctures: While less common in traditional Chinese practice compared to Western herbalism, some forms of alcohol extraction existed.

Polarity and Its Role in Solubility
The main player here is polarity, which is like a molecule’s “charge distribution.” Water is a polar molecule, meaning it has slightly positive and slightly negative ends, kind of like a tiny magnet. Polar compounds tend to dissolve well in polar solvents like water because their charged parts can interact and bond with the water molecules. On the other hand, oil is generally nonpolar, meaning it doesn’t have these distinct charged ends.
Nonpolar compounds, which have a more even distribution of charge, will dissolve better in nonpolar solvents like oil. It’s the classic “like dissolves like” rule in chemistry.

Typical Manufacturing Process of TCM Granules
The creation of TCM granules is a meticulous procedure designed to maximize the therapeutic compounds from raw herbs while ensuring ease of administration. It typically starts with the raw herbs being processed, often chopped or powdered, to increase the surface area for extraction. The next crucial step is extraction, where the active ingredients are drawn out using specific solvents. After extraction, the liquid extract is concentrated, usually through evaporation, to remove excess water or solvent, leaving behind a concentrated liquid or semi-solid paste.
This concentrated material is then granulated, often by adding a binding agent and drying it into small granules. This granulation step is critical for flowability, stability, and ultimately, solubility.
Solvents Used in TCM Herb Extraction
The choice of solvent is super important because different herbs have different active compounds, and these compounds dissolve better in certain liquids. It’s like picking the right tool for the job.Here are the common solvents you’ll find used in extracting TCM herbs:
- Water: This is the most common and traditional solvent. It’s great for extracting polar compounds like polysaccharides, glycosides, and some alkaloids. Think of it as the go-to for many water-soluble goodies.
- Ethanol (Alcohol): Ethanol is a versatile solvent that can extract both polar and non-polar compounds. It’s particularly effective for alkaloids, flavonoids, saponins, and volatile oils. The concentration of ethanol used can be adjusted to target specific types of compounds.
- Methanol: While less common in modern, large-scale production due to toxicity concerns, methanol is a strong solvent for a wide range of compounds, including many that are poorly soluble in water or ethanol.
- Other Organic Solvents: Sometimes, solvents like acetone, ethyl acetate, or hexane might be used for specific purposes, especially when isolating non-polar compounds like certain lipids or steroids, though these are less frequently encountered in typical granule preparations for internal use.
Primary Chemical Constituents in TCM Herbs and Their Solubility
TCM herbs are packed with a cocktail of chemical compounds, and their solubility is what dictates how they’ll behave in water or oil. Understanding these compounds is like knowing the ingredients list for maximum effectiveness.The main players in TCM herbs and their general solubility characteristics include:
- Alkaloids: These are often basic compounds. Many alkaloids are soluble in organic solvents like ethanol and poorly soluble in water, though their salts (formed with acids) are typically water-soluble.
- Flavonoids: A large group of polyphenolic compounds. Many flavonoids are soluble in polar solvents like ethanol and methanol, and some are slightly soluble in hot water. They are generally less soluble in non-polar solvents.
- Polysaccharides: These are large carbohydrate molecules. Most polysaccharides are highly soluble in water and insoluble in organic solvents like ethanol.
- Saponins: These are glycosides with a soap-like foaming property. Saponins vary in solubility, but many are soluble in water and ethanol, especially when heated.
- Terpenoids: This diverse group includes volatile oils. Many terpenoids are non-polar or weakly polar and are therefore soluble in organic solvents like ethanol and hexane, and generally insoluble in water.
- Glycosides: Compounds where a sugar molecule is bonded to another functional group. Their solubility depends on both the sugar part (which is polar and water-soluble) and the non-sugar part.
Solubility Profiles of Different Compound Classes in TCM Herbs
When you’re looking at TCM granules, the solubility of the different types of compounds present is a big deal. It determines whether you’ll get the full bang for your buck when you dissolve them. It’s not a one-size-fits-all situation, and different classes of compounds have their own preferences.Here’s a breakdown comparing and contrasting their solubility:
| Compound Class | Water Solubility | Ethanol Solubility | Oil Solubility | Notes |
|---|---|---|---|---|
| Polysaccharides | High | Insoluble | Insoluble | The backbone of many water-soluble extracts. |
| Alkaloids (free base) | Low | Moderate to High | Moderate | Often extracted with ethanol; salts are water-soluble. |
| Flavonoids | Low to Moderate (especially hot water) | Moderate to High | Low | Commonly found in water-ethanol extracts. |
| Saponins | Moderate to High | Moderate to High | Low | Can contribute to foaming in aqueous solutions. |
| Terpenoids/Volatile Oils | Insoluble | Moderate to High | High | Require specific extraction methods for efficient recovery; often associated with oil-soluble preparations. |

Common TCM Herbs and Their Solubility Characteristics
To really get a grip on this solubility thing, let’s look at some herbs that are practically staples in TCM. We’ll pinpoint their main active compounds and where they generally like to dissolve. This is like knowing your ingredients before you start cooking up a storm.Here’s a rundown of some popular TCM herbs and their dominant solubility profiles:
- Ginseng (Panax ginseng): This one’s famous for its ginsenosides, which are primarily water-soluble. So, expect them to dissolve nicely in your tea.
- Licorice (Glycyrrhiza uralensis): Another crowd-pleaser, licorice brings water-soluble flavonoids and saponins to the table. Good news for your water-based infusions!
- Ginger (Zingiber officinale): Ginger’s a bit of a multi-tasker. It’s got water-soluble compounds like gingerols, but also oil-soluble ones like shogaols. This means it’s got a bit of both worlds going on.
- Turmeric (Curcuma longa): When it comes to turmeric, the star players are the curcuminoids, which are famously oil-soluble. This is why you often see turmeric paired with a bit of fat for better absorption.
- Cinnamon (Cinnamomum cassia): The aromatic compounds in cinnamon, like cinnamaldehyde, are generally considered more oil-soluble.
- Astragalus (Astragalus membranaceus): Known for its immune-boosting properties, astragalus contains polysaccharides that are primarily water-soluble.
- Angelica sinensis (Dang Gui): This herb has a mix of compounds, but many of its key active components, like ferulic acid, show good solubility in both water and organic solvents, suggesting a broader solubility profile.

Herbs Commonly Found in TCM Granules and Their Dominant Solubility, Are traditional chinese medicine granules oil or water soluble
To make it super clear, here’s a list of herbs you’ll often find in TCM granule form, with a note on their main solubility characteristics. This is your cheat sheet, guys!Here’s a list of commonly used TCM herbs and their dominant solubility characteristics:
- Rehmannia (Shu Di Huang): Primarily water-soluble glycosides.
- Peony Root (Bai Shao): Contains paeoniflorin, which is water-soluble.
- Scutellaria (Huang Qin): Rich in flavonoids like baicalin, which are water-soluble.
- Coptis (Huang Lian): Known for berberine, a compound with moderate water solubility but better solubility in acidic conditions and organic solvents.
- Bupleurum (Chai Hu): Contains saikosaponins, which have a degree of water solubility.
- Codonopsis (Dang Shen): Similar to ginseng, its polysaccharides and saponins are generally water-soluble.
- Atractylodes (Bai Zhu): Contains volatile oils and other compounds that exhibit mixed solubility, but many of its active polysaccharides are water-soluble.
- Poria Cocos (Fu Ling): Polysaccharides are the main active components and are water-soluble.
- Schisandra (Wu Wei Zi): Contains lignans and organic acids, with a good degree of water solubility.
- Goji Berry (Gou Qi Zi): Polysaccharides and vitamins are primarily water-soluble.
